Over time, as environmental conditions change, organisms and communities also change. Succession occurs because the physical environment may be gradually modified by the growth of the biotic community itself, such that the area becomes more favourable to another group of species and less favourable to the present occupants. The most familiar ecological successions are those on abandoned farmland, like the succession from weeds to forest. Primary succession is one of two types of biological and ecological succession of plant life, occurring in an environment in which new substrate devoid of vegetation and other organisms usually lacking soil, such as a lava flow or area left from retreated glacier, is deposited.
